A UNIQUE COMPLETE COLLECTION OF BROOKLANDS anual entry pass BADGES along with GUESTS BROOCHES to the former racing circuit. The entire run 'built-up' over many years from the opening of the circuit in 1907 untill the last issue of 1942...
ALL the Members' badges & Guests brooches are in gilt brass and have the makers particulars and issue numbers on the reverse, the obverse are defined in bright vitreous coloured enamels (most of the makers are now long gone and unfortunatly the numbers are no longer traceable as all records were lost long ago according to The Brooklands Museum Trust., however if a family still holds these then of course this is good provenance to the original owner/s).
The "complete" collection Ex.*'The Steering Wheel Club, London', provenance provided from the former owners, RM (Sotheby's) Inc. and Bonhams and other auctions. Note that as far as we are aware this is the one & only "complete" collection, even The Brooklands Museum do not hold all of these! All Membership badges came with a coloured hanging cord that changed from year to year, the guests brooches were issued as pin-back. The makers names on the reverse varry, most however were contracted out to 'W.O.Lewis (badges) Ltd, Birmingham'. All are in excellent condition unless stated otherwise. 1916 **Ersatz set only issue during war years, an extreemly rare Membership badge (NOT in Brooklands Museum collection!)
None were issued for the wartime years of 1917, 1918 or 1919

1939 Committee membership badge. This has the word 'Committee' on white enamel on a red scroll underneath the date. (illustrated in auction catalogue)
1940 Members' badges only ever issued (no guests brooches for wartime years)
1941 ditto
1942 ditto
(None issued for 1943, 1944 or 1945 and only continued after the war when the circuit was opened at Goodwood by the BARC with different designed badges).
